64% Syrah/36% Mourvedre. After 13/14 years still a savory beast. Black raspberry, blueberry, and dark cherry fruit. Big, thick wine with a core of cedar, sage, tar, and black licorice. The Mourvedre really shines here with dense earth and a gamey characteristic to it on the mid-palate. Soft tannins at this point but a delicious long finish.

Outstanding Paso Robles syrah blend, drinking beautifully at 11 years. Vibrant, dark cranberry and dried plum, with a smooth, tannic mid-palette and long, black cherry finish. Very nice wine, with good years still ahead. Syrah 64% Mourvedre 36%
